Ryan Helsley to the Paternity List
August 19, 2022St. Louis Cardinals — Ryan Helsley is headed to the Paternity list for a couple days. Giovanny Gallegos will handle closing duties til he is back. Updated hierarchy: Gallegos | Cabrera | Hicks.

Clay Holmes to IL, Aroldis Chapman returns to closer role
August 17, 2022 New York Yankees – As expected, Clay Holmes has been placed on the IL with a back strain. Aroldis Chapman will close in his place, and if he keeps up this current run of good form, may not give the job back. Updated hierarchy: Chapman | Effross | Peralta.
